I found these cute cherubs in the Christmas clearance section. They both looked like the one on the left. I didn't mind the gold, but I like the "old look" better.
I don't like to spray paint everything. I used craft paint, covered a small area, then wiped it off with a rag, leaving the paint in the crevices. I removed the eye hook, and the paint fills up the hole, you don't even know it was there.I did the head separate, one wing at a time, it's easier then covering the whole thing.
The great thing about this paint, if you don't like the way your project looks, you can wash it off in the sink, easily.
You can spray it with sealer when it's dry if you want to.
